We are only offering stock variations for those who wish to retain "stock" software that didn't officially come with their vehicle due to a package/option/or edition that was not part of their original build. Gains are dependent on the model/platform. The M5/M6 are the largest gainers - we've seen 200+ HP gains on these models dependent on the configuration and fuel.

This is very interesting as previous attempts to flash a GTS/CP DME firmware or otherwise onto a plain M resulted in a civic M... GL So either people somehow bypassed the FSC enabling codes but doubtful anyone outside BMW can generate an CP or CS FSC code...
